About this program

The Bachelor's Degree in Applied Business at Colorado Mesa University is designed to provide students with practical skills and theoretical knowledge that are essential for thriving in the dynamically evolving business landscape. The curriculum incorporates a blend of core business principles, real-world applications, and hands-on projects that aim to equip students with the tools necessary to succeed in diverse business environments. Through courses in entrepreneurship, management, marketing, and finance, students will develop a robust understanding of business operations and strategies.

Typical course structure includes foundational courses in business management, followed by specialized electives that allow students to focus on areas such as project management, human resources, and supply chain logistics. The program also emphasizes experiential learning through internships and capstone projects where students apply their knowledge in real business scenarios. Additionally, the faculty comprises experienced professionals and scholars who actively engage with students to foster a collaborative and supportive learning environment.

Studying Applied Business in the United States offers students a unique opportunity to immerse themselves in a diverse cultural landscape while gaining insights from one of the world's leading economies. The skills acquired in this program, such as critical thinking, problem-solving, and effective communication, are highly valued in todayโ€™s job market, making graduates competitive candidates in various fields.

Entry requirements

Applicants for the Bachelor's Degree in Applied Business are typically expected to have completed secondary education (high school diploma or equivalent) with a strong academic record. Admission may also require the completion of standardized tests, such as the SAT or ACT, to demonstrate readiness for university-level coursework. Additionally, relevant work experience or extracurricular involvement in leadership or business-oriented activities can enhance the application.

English:

International students are generally required to demonstrate proficiency in English through standardized tests such as IELTS or TOEFL. A minimum score of 6.5 on the IELTS or 79 on the TOEFL is often recommended, though specific requirements may vary. It is essential for students to ensure they meet these English language criteria to succeed in their studies.

International students:

International students intending to study in the United States will need to apply for a student visa. Applicants should prepare necessary documentation, including an acceptance letter from Colorado Mesa University, proof of English proficiency, financial statements demonstrating sufficient funds for their studies and living expenses, and valid identification. It is advisable for students to verify the specific visa requirements and application procedures on official government websites.
